How AI is Transforming Project Management: What You Need to Know to Stay Employed
SPOTO 2025-03-25 11:12:05
ai-in-project-management

Artificial Intelligence (AI) is reshaping industries worldwide, and project management is no exception. While AI offers incredible opportunities to streamline processes and enhance efficiency, it also poses challenges—particularly for professionals who fail to adapt. In this blog, we'll explore how AI is impacting project management, what it means for your career, and actionable steps to ensure you stay relevant in this evolving landscape.

The Impact of AI on Project Management

1. Automation of Routine Tasks

AI is already automating many routine project management tasks, such as:

  • Scheduling: AI tools can create and optimize project schedules.
  • Risk Management: AI can identify and mitigate risks more efficiently.
  • Budgeting: AI can analyze financial data and predict budget overruns.

 

According to a Gartner report, 80% of project management tasks will be run by AI by 2030. While this increases efficiency, it also means that roles focused solely on these tasks may become obsolete.

2. Enhanced Decision-Making

AI can analyze vast amounts of data to provide insights and recommendations, enabling project managers to make more informed decisions. However, this also means that professionals who rely solely on manual analysis may struggle to compete.

3. Shift in Skill Requirements

As AI takes over routine tasks, the demand for higher-level skills is increasing. Project managers now need to focus on:

  • Strategic Thinking: Aligning projects with organizational goals.
  • Stakeholder Management: Building and maintaining relationships.
  • AI Proficiency: Leveraging AI tools to enhance productivity.

 

How to Stay Relevant in the Age of AI

1. Embrace AI as a Co-Pilot

Rather than viewing AI as a threat, think of it as a digital assistant that can enhance your capabilities. Use AI tools to:

  • Automate Repetitive Tasks: Free up time for strategic work.
  • Generate Insights: Leverage AI for data analysis and decision-making.
  • Improve Communication: Use AI to draft emails, reports, and presentations.

 

2. Reskill and Upskill

To stay competitive, invest in learning how to use AI effectively. Key areas to focus on include:

  • Prompt Engineering: Mastering the art of crafting effective prompts for AI tools.
  • AI Tools for Project Management: Familiarize yourself with tools like ChatGPT, Gemini, and PMI's Infinity.
  • Data Analysis: Learn how to interpret and apply AI-generated insights.

 

3. Develop Soft Skills

While AI can handle technical tasks, it cannot replicate human skills like:

  • Emotional Intelligence: Building trust and rapport with stakeholders.
  • Leadership: Inspiring and guiding teams.
  • Creativity: Solving complex problems and innovating.

 

4. Stay Updated on AI Trends

AI is evolving rapidly, and staying informed is crucial. Follow industry news, attend webinars, and take courses to keep your knowledge up-to-date.
